This new edition of the huge, classic reference Vegetables, Herbs and Fruit is updated in design - with more and better color - and expanded by 60 pages, covering a total of 70 vegetables, 100 herbs and 100 popular fruits. The most current information on plant varieties and cultivation techniques make it the essential sourcebook for all food gardeners, especially for anyone who wants to grow their own produce and who feels that they could use some expert advice.
The topics include:
The coverage is phenomenal - from the care of asparagus through the seasons to the huge number of apples that can be grown in even the smallest spaces. Lavish illustrations in an accessible layout, and clear and accurate text applicable to all regions invite readers to browse and try growing something new.
Bio: | Matthew Biggs lectures at the Royal Horticultural Society and around the world. He is the co-author of Complete Book of Vegetables. Jekka McVicar has been awarded 59 Royal Horticultural Society gold medals. She is well known for her regular appearances on TV and radio gardening programs. She is the author of Jekka's Herb Cookbook. Bob Flowerdew is an author and a lecturer for the Royal Horticultural Society. His previous books include Organic Gardening Bible: Successful Growing the Natural Way. |
